Price of recycling in Serbia still symbolic – invitation to companies to start regular disposal of electronic and dangerous waste

“Price of recycling in Serbia is still symbolic”, said the Manager of company "Eko-metal", Vladimir Babić, who invited domestic companies to start regular disposal of electronic and dangerous waste.
He reminded that "Eko-metal" had signed contract on recycling of 500 tons of electronic waste with company "Telekom Srbija" and recycling of 250 tons with companies "Telenor" and "U.S. Steel Serbia", as well as with several smaller companies.
That will make recycling of that kind of waste much bigger than it was the case last year. Taking part in manifestation “Eko-svet” at the Novi Sad Fair, Babić reminded that "Eko-metal" had recycled total of 1,100 tons of computers, mobile phones and other electronic waste in 2006 and that the collecting of waste was still at its beginning in Serbia.
- Due to contracted deals, we have larger capacities and double more waste than we can process – said Babić and specified that daily processing capacities in Vrdnik-based "Eko-metal" amounts to about 10 tons of electronic waste.
